Technical Analysis Highlights
- DOGE gained 5.01% from $0.163 to $0.171 between 6 July 03:00 and 7 July 02:00.
- The strongest move occurred between 12:00–13:00 UTC, with DOGE spiking to $0.173 on 1.14 billion volume.
- Support established at $0.166, validated by high-volume buying pressure.
- Consolidation followed between $0.170–$0.173, with multiple resistance tests at $0.173 during the 21:00–23:00 window.
- In the last hour of trading, DOGE rose from $0.171 to $0.172 (+0.85%) with breakout confirmation between 01:30–01:37.
- Volume spikes of 12.8M at 01:16 and 8.0M at 01:36 suggest continued bullish momentum.
- Immediate resistance levels: $0.173, $0.175, and $0.180; critical support remains at $0.166.
